North Korea missile test
North Korea fired an intercontinental ballistic missile Tuesday. The ICBM flew 2,800 miles into space for a total of 50 minutes. That was more than 10 times higher than the orbit of NASA's space station. It splashed down 280 miles off the coast of Japan.

Trump downplays Manafort indictment
Paul Manafort and Rick Gates are facing charges including conspiracy, money laundering, and failing to disclose his work as an agent of a foreign government. Both have pled not guilty to all charges. President Trump pushed back hard against any notion that the Manafort/Gates indictments had any link to him or his campaign. He tweeted: "Sorry, but this is years ago, before Paul Manafort was part of the Trump campaign. But why aren't Crooked Hillary & the Dems the focus????? ....Also, there is NO COLLUSION!"

Tappan Zee Bridge replacement project
The replacement for the Tappan Zee Bridge has been under construction since 2013. One of the spans will open for westbound traffic on August 25. The 3.1-mile-long bridge over the Hudson River links New York's Westchester and Rockland counties and is the largest infrastructure project in the country. The project cost $4 billion. Gov. Andrew Cuomo said it was under budget and on time.
